The 77 doctors were accused of failing to attend a disciplinary hearing that they had been summoned to attend by the country\u2019s Health Service Board.<\/p>\n<p>The government workers\u2019 strike followed a walkout on Monday by nurses in local authority clinics in the capital, Harare. The nurses said that they were incapacitated and unable to work because of poor wages.<\/p>\n<p>The Zimbabwean government seems acutely aware of the mounting crisis. On Tuesday, Monica Mutsvangwa, the minister of information, said at a news conference after a cabinet meeting that \u201cmedical services at most central hospitals\u201d remained limited because \u201cthe public hospitals medical doctors\u2019 strike has now gone beyond 63 days.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The government has over the past months tried to appease its workers by providing allowances to help meet the rising cost of living. But that has not stopped the board representing civil servants in Zimbabwe, the Apex Council, from calling a strike.<\/p>\n<p>A member of the council, Takavarasha Zhou, said, \u201cGovernment workers are earning an equivalent of $40 or less, and so we appeal to the government to pay us better.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>ADVERTISEMENT<\/p>\n<p>Continue reading the main story<\/p>\n<p>The country\u2019s police had approved the strike action, even though in August, with the backing of a court, the authorities banned demonstrations by members of opposition political parties and civil society organizations.<\/p>\n<p>The striking workers on Wednesday sang and danced as they gathered outside the offices of the Apex Council. They waved placards with protest slogans directed at the government as armed police officers stood by.<\/p>\n<p>The protesters had wanted to march to the offices of the Ministry of Finance, where they had intended to hand over a petition outlining their grievances. But heavily armed police officers blocked their movement.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cIt\u2019s like police gave us the right to march with their right hand, but quickly snatched it away with their left hand,\u201d said Cecilia Alexander, the president of the Apex Council.<\/p>\n<p>In the petition, the council appealed to the minister of finance, Mthuli <a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Mthuli_Ncube\">Ncube<\/a>, to \u201ctake our concerns seriously, without which the situation will lead to serious unrest.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>Charles Mubwandarikwa, chairman of the Progressive Teachers\u2019 Union of Zimbabwe, which joined the strike in solidarity with other government workers, said, \u201cToday we have come to send a clear message to the government.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>\u201cWe need increased salaries to be able to keep coming to work,\u201d he added.<\/p>\n<p>In the past, teachers\u2019 unions have demonstrated against the government for better wages and improved working conditions with or without the assent of the authorities.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Civil servants stung by Zimbabwe\u2019s galloping inflation staged what they hoped would be a crippling one-day strike on Wednesday in a demand for increased wages, saying that their earnings are disappearing under skyrocketing prices.
